Description

1,4,5,6-Tetrahydro-7H-Indazol-7-One is a versatile heterocyclic organic compound that serves as a critical synthetic intermediate and building block in advanced chemical synthesis. Its unique fused bicyclic structure makes it a valuable scaffold for pharmaceutical research and the development of novel active ingredients. This high-purity compound is essential for researchers and manufacturers in the pharmaceutical, agrochemical, and fine chemical industries seeking to develop new molecules with specific biological activities.

Basic Information

Product Name 1,4,5,6-Tetrahydro-7H-Indazol-7-One
CAS No. 165686-41-9
Molecular Formula C7H8N2O
Molecular Weight 136.15 g/mol
Synonyms 7H-1,4,5,6-Tetrahydroindazol-7-one; 1,4,5,6-Tetrahydroindazol-7(7H)-one; 7-Oxo-4,5,6,7-tetrahydro-1H-indazole; Tetrahydroindazolone; 165686-41-9; 7H-Indazol-7-one, 1,4,5,6-tetrahydro-

Specification

Item Specification
Appearance White to off-white crystalline powder
Identification (IR) Conforms to structure
Purity (HPLC) ≥ 98.0%
Loss on Drying ≤ 0.5%
Residue on Ignition ≤ 0.1%
Heavy Metals ≤ 10 ppm
